Output 87e5f66e6bdeee9eaf31175fc8166351c7057fc75829c87b9f06438489f38178:11

value
895113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452a82c23a631d53e679d5e14659968222ccfb71 OP_EQUAL
address
37zjUUpsTFK1NtZH9wL6riDEc823iZb8hC
transaction
87e5f66e6bdeee9eaf31175fc8166351c7057fc75829c87b9f06438489f38178